🍊 Orange Creamsicle Salad
🧾 Ingredients:
-
1 (3.4 oz) box instant vanilla pudding mix (just the dry mix)
-
1 (3 oz) box orange Jell-O
-
1 cup boiling water
-
½ cup cold water
-
1 (8 oz) container whipped topping (like Cool Whip), thawed
-
1 (24 oz) container cottage cheese
-
1 (15 oz) can mandarin oranges, drained
-
1½ cups mini marshmallows
🍴 Instructions:
-
Dissolve the Jell-O:
-
In a large bowl, mix the orange Jell-O with 1 cup boiling water.
-
Stir until fully dissolved, then add ½ cup cold water.
-
Chill in the fridge for about 10–15 minutes until slightly thickened (not fully set).
-
-
Mix the pudding:
-
Stir the dry pudding mix into the partially set Jell-O.
-
Whisk until smooth and thick.
-
-
Add the creamy elements:
-
Fold in the cottage cheese and whipped topping until fully combined.
-
-
Add the fruit and extras:
-
Gently fold in the drained mandarin oranges and mini marshmallows.
-
-
Chill:
-
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ours (or overnight) to let everything set and flavors meld.
-
-
Serve:
-
Scoop into bowls and enjoy chilled.
-
Optional: garnish with extra oranges, whipped topping, or a sprig of mint.

📝 Tips & Variations:
-
No cottage cheese fan? Use a small tub of vanilla yogurt or plain Greek yogurt.
-
Want more fruit? Add pineapple tidbits or sliced strawberries.
-
For a tangier flavor: Use orange yogurt or add a squeeze of fresh orange juice.
-
Make it a trifle: Layer with vanilla wafers or pound cake cubes for a stunning dessert.
